An easy care cloth of 100 Fibro" rayon treated to Uncertainties Of Economy Plague Market Cour-tauld- 's resist stains, in eleven shades. 9.99 Reg. $12 52x52" 12.99 Reg. 15.50 52x70" - NEW YORK (UPI) The stock market churned forward Monday afternoon despite investor uncertainty about how bad the economy will be over the next several months. Trading was moderate. The Dow Jones industrial average, downabout 3 points at the outset following Friday's runup, was ahead 2.84 points to 829.51 around 3 p.m. EDT. The Dow gained 21.08 points overall last week. Declines barely led advances, 685 to 675, among the 1,770 issues crossing the New York Stock Exchange tape. The five-hoBig Board volume mark amounted to about 26,000,000 shares, compared with 33,250,000 traded during the corresponding period Friday. Prices were mixed in moderate trading of American Stock Exchange issues. They were trying to determine if it would be long or short. Declining . interest rates continued to bolster the lobbly market. Most major banks reduned their prime lending date to 16 percent from 17V4 last week. Morgan Guaranty reduced its rate to 16 percent early Monday. In the news background, Libya, Algeria and Indonesia major U.S. suppliers of foreign oil and OPEC members raised their oil prices by between SI and $2 a barrel Monday, less than a week after Saudi Arabia increased its crude prices by $2 a barrel. The government said prsonal incom incresed only 0.02 percent in April for the poorest performance since the last recession five years ago. Sears, Roebuck, which reported earnings of 19 cents a share versus 47 cents a year ago, was active and lower most of the day following a block of 100,000 shares at 17. IU International was active. Atco Ltd. of Calgary, Canada, has offered to exchange IU stock tender offer for it would acquire in a IU's Canadian Utilities holdings. City Investing, a glamour stock of the 1960s and subject of takeover speculation at present, was active and higher most of the session. Orion Capital spurted at the outset. Shearson Loeb Rhoades has bought 350,000 of Orion's shares and has begun merger talks with a price tag of $16 a share. Orion is opposed to the takeover bid. Diamond International, a big winner last week, was lower at one time. The company has sued to block Cavenham Holdings' takeover bid.
